Strategy

Winning isn’t about speed alone; it’s about survival. Keep a safe distance from your own neon ribbon—once you avoid it, you stay in the race. Watch opponents’ paths and anticipate where they’ll cut off, then slip through the gaps they leave behind. Timing the left‑right switches at the last possible moment maximizes momentum and makes it harder for others to predict your moves. Upgrade your reflexes by playing in short bursts; the brain adapts faster when you return after a quick break. For younger kids or newcomers, start on the easiest lane density, then crank up the line density for a true test of nerve. Remember: the longer you stay alive, the higher the score multiplier, so focus on clean runs rather than reckless killing sprees.
